HTTPS如何借助端口进行安全通信及HTTPS如何申请

一、引言

随着互联网的普及和网络安全问题的日益突出,HTTPS已成为现代网络安全通信的标配。
它通过一系列的技术手段,确保数据在传输过程中的安全性与完整性。
本文将详细介绍HTTPS如何通过端口进行安全通信,以及如何进行HTTPS申请。

二、HTTPS概述

HTTPS是一种通过计算机网络进行安全通信的传输协议,它是在HTTP协议基础上添加了SSL/TLS加密技术,实现对数据的加密传输。
HTTPS协议采用端口号来区分不同的服务类型,其中最常见的端口号为443。

三、HTTPS如何借助端口进行安全通信

1. 客户端与服务器建立连接

当客户端(如浏览器)需要访问服务器时,会首先发起TCP连接请求。
这个请求会指定目标服务器的IP地址和端口号(默认为443)。

2. SSL/TLS握手过程

一旦TCP连接建立,客户端会向服务器发送一个SSL/TLS握手请求。
这个握手过程包括客户端和服务器之间的证书验证、协商加密算法和生成会话密钥等步骤。
在这个过程中,服务器的SSL证书会包含服务器的公钥、证书颁发机构等信息。

3. 数据加密传输

握手过程完成后,客户端和服务器会开始使用协商好的加密算法和会话密钥对数据进行加密。
所有传输的数据都会被封装在一个加密的TLS记录中,确保数据在传输过程中的安全性。

四、HTTPS申请流程

1. 获取SSL证书

为了启用HTTPS通信,首先需要获取一个SSL证书。
SSL证书由可信的证书颁发机构(CA)签发,包含网站的所有者信息、域名、公钥等信息。
可以选择购买商业证书或申请免费的证书。

2. 安装SSL证书

获取SSL证书后,需要在服务器上安装证书。
具体的安装步骤因服务器类型和操作系统而异,一般需要配置服务器的HTTPS监听端口(默认为443)。

3. 配置服务器

安装完SSL证书后,需要配置服务器以支持HTTPS通信。
这包括配置服务器的HTTPS监听端口、设置正确的证书路径、启用SSL/TLS加密等。

4. 测试与验证

完成以上步骤后,可以测试服务器的HTTPS配置是否成功。
可以使用浏览器或其他工具访问网站的HTTPS地址,检查是否出现安全锁标志,以及是否能在浏览器中正常显示网站内容。

五、注意事项

1. 选择可信赖的证书颁发机构(CA)申请证书,以确保网站的安全性。
2. 定期更新SSL证书,避免证书过期导致的安全问题。
3. 配置服务器时,确保选择适当的加密套件和加密算法,以提高通信的安全性。
4. 监控和分析服务器的安全日志,及时发现并解决潜在的安全问题。

六、总结

本文通过介绍HTTPS的工作原理和申请流程,详细阐述了HTTPS如何借助端口进行安全通信。
为了实现安全稳定的网络通信,我们需要了解并正确配置HTTPS,同时关注网络安全领域的最新动态,不断提高网络安全防护能力。

七、参考文献

(根据实际写作需要添加相关参考文献)

八、版权声明

本文版权归作者所有,未经授权,请勿随意转载或使用本文内容。
如需引用或合作,请联系作者。


允许https协议通过怎么设置

https协议是加密传输协议,用来保障网站用户名密码安全的,你可以到CA机构去申请一个,沃通CA有提供免费https证书和付费https证书,你可以根据自己需要申请。 申请后就可以在服务器上进行配置,配置成功就可以通过https加密协议访问了。

如何实现https加密传输

网站实现https加密传输,需要用到ssl证书,ssl证书由专门的数字证书管理机构CA颁发,如国内比较知名的沃通CA等,现在ssl证书成本比以前大大降低,甚至还有免费的ssl证书,比如沃通免费ssl证书,startssl证书,你可以申请测试,如果是个人网站,建议使用免费ssl,如果是企业网站或者涉及隐私信息的网站,建议使用高级别的OV或者EV SSL证书。

https加密证书如何申请实现?

1、淘宝搜索:Gworg SSL 申请证书并且提供技术支持。 2、准备好独立的服务器或者支持SSL证书的服务器、域名。 3、拿到证书后,根据自己的服务器操作系统与环境向Gworg获取安装教程。 4、完成安装后,进行测试查看源码是否有影响。